Nasıl MYSQL veri ile bir takvim yapabilirsiniz?

1 Cevap php

Benim veritabanında, veri ve bazı olmadan bazı günler vardır; Ben bir veri sütun ve teslim tarih ve saati ile başka bir sütun var. Yani bu takvimi oluşturmak istiyorum. Bu yüzden ayın tüm günleri gösterecek ve sonra verilerle gün bir köprü olacaktır.

Ben bağlantıyı tıkladığınızda, o gün gönderilen tüm verileri gösterir. Herhalde ilk döngü içinde bir döngü kullanmak istiyorum. Bir ay ve daha sonra her gün görüntülenmesi için, bir.

Ancak, yılın her ay farklı gün miktarda ve aynı zamanda yıl sıçrama varlık ben şartlarını yazmak nasıl bilmiyorum, bir sorundur.

Herhangi bir yardım veya rehberlik takdir edilmektedir.

1 Cevap

Önce ayda başlar haftanın hangi günü bulmak gerekir, bu yüzden tükürmek kaç boş kutular biliyorum. Sonra o ay kaç gün anlamaya. Cumartesi sonra bir sonraki satıra kaydırma sizin gün boyunca Sonra döngü. Ardından boş kutuları ile son satırın kalanını doldurun.

Bu burada yapar bazıları oldukça basit (ve yorumladı) kodu vardır:

http://gitorious.org/wfpl/wfpl/blobs/master/calendar.php

Sadece (o günün ne tür olduğunu söylüyorum ilk parametre var olan, takvim her hücre için denir (calender_day() yeniden varsa, bunun için tasarlanmış çerçevenin kalanı olmadan bu kodu kullanabilirsiniz ay, olaysız olayları vardır) ve her satırın sonunda denir calendar_week(), hangi yeniden değil.

Yoksa sadece alakalı şeyler yapmak için nasıl bakmak olabilir, gibi ay başlar ve bu ne kadar hafta boyunca bulmak.